B: April 28, 1950 in Coronation, Alberta

Stuart Gilliard is a multi-award-winning director, writer, producer and actor. He has been nominated for the prestigious DGA (Directors Guild of America) Award three times, winning for Going to the Mat, a movie he directed for the Walt Disney Company. After graduating from the University of Alberta, Gillard was one of twelve candidates selected to study acting at the National Theatre School in Montreal, Canada. He then was invited to Seattle, Washington where he was a founding member of the University of Washington Professional Acting Troupe. He returned to Canada where he won the country’s top acting awards, an Etrog – precursor to the Genie – for his role in 1974’s Why Rock the Boat. He now makes his home in Los Angeles.
